Understanding Gun Metal Color
The gun metal color is not just a simple gray; it is a complex blend of hues that creates a unique and captivating appearance. This color is often associated with the metallic finish of firearms, hence its name. The gun metal color is characterized by its dark, almost blackish-gray base with subtle blue or green undertones. This combination gives it a cool and sophisticated look that can complement a wide range of other colors.
One of the key features of the gun metal color is its versatility. It can be used in various settings, from industrial and modern to classic and traditional. Its neutral base makes it easy to pair with other colors, whether you are looking to create a monochromatic scheme or a more vibrant contrast.
Applications of Gun Metal Color
The gun metal color finds applications in numerous fields due to its aesthetic appeal and practical benefits. Here are some of the most common areas where this color is used:
- Automotive Design: Many high-end and luxury vehicles feature gun metal color exteriors. This color not only adds a touch of elegance but also provides a durable finish that can withstand the elements.
- Interior Design: In home decor, gun metal color is often used for furniture, appliances, and decorative accents. It can create a sleek and modern look in any room, from the living room to the kitchen.
- Fashion and Accessories: The gun metal color is a popular choice for fashion items such as jewelry, watches, and handbags. Its metallic finish adds a touch of luxury and sophistication to any outfit.
- Industrial Design: In industrial settings, gun metal color is often used for machinery and equipment. Its durability and resistance to corrosion make it an ideal choice for harsh environments.
Creating a Gun Metal Color Scheme
When incorporating the gun metal color into your design scheme, it's essential to consider the overall aesthetic you want to achieve. Here are some tips for creating a cohesive and visually appealing gun metal color scheme:
- Monochromatic Scheme: For a modern and minimalist look, pair different shades of gun metal color together. This can create a sleek and cohesive design that is both elegant and understated.
- Contrast with Bright Colors: To add a pop of color, pair gun metal color with bright and vibrant hues such as red, yellow, or blue. This contrast can create a dynamic and eye-catching design.
- Complement with Neutrals: For a more subdued look, pair gun metal color with other neutral colors such as white, black, or beige. This can create a balanced and harmonious design that is both calming and sophisticated.
Here is a table to help you visualize some color combinations with gun metal color:
| Color Combination | Description |
|---|---|
| Gun Metal + White | A clean and modern look, perfect for minimalist designs. |
| Gun Metal + Black | A sleek and sophisticated combination, ideal for industrial and modern settings. |
| Gun Metal + Red | A bold and dynamic contrast, perfect for adding a pop of color. |
| Gun Metal + Blue | A cool and calming combination, suitable for both modern and traditional designs. |
Maintaining Gun Metal Color
To ensure that your gun metal color finishes remain vibrant and durable, it's important to follow proper maintenance practices. Here are some tips for keeping your gun metal color surfaces looking their best:
- Regular Cleaning: Use a mild detergent and warm water to clean gun metal color surfaces. Avoid using abrasive cleaners or scrubbers that can scratch the finish.
- Avoid Direct Sunlight: Prolonged exposure to direct sunlight can cause the gun metal color to fade over time. Try to keep your items in shaded areas or use UV-protective coatings.
- Protect from Moisture: Moisture can cause gun metal color surfaces to rust or corrode. Ensure that your items are stored in a dry environment and wipe them down regularly to remove any moisture.
đź”§ Note: For automotive finishes, consider using a high-quality wax or sealant to protect the gun metal color paint from environmental damage.
